Ingredients
These are an easy and delicious dinner recipe!
For the Beef
- 3 lb chuck roast
- Salt
- Pepper
- Garlic powder
For Cooking
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 2 cups beef broth
- 1 tbsp minced garlic
- 1 tbsp each of Ranch seasoning and Montreal Steak seasoning
- 1 onion sliced
For Serving
- Arby’s sauce
- Horsey sauce
- Onion Buns
- Cheddar cheese
How to Make Crockpot Shredded Beef and Cheddar Sandwiches
Step 1: Season the Meat
- Season the chuck roast on all sides with salt, pepper, and garlic powder.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
- Sear the roast on all sides until browned for enhanced flavor.
Step 2: Prepare the Crockpot
- Place the seared roast into a large crockpot.
- Add 2 cups of beef broth along with 1 tablespoon each of Ranch seasoning, Montreal Steak seasoning, and minced garlic.
- Top with sliced onions and enough Arby’s sauce to cover the roast.
Step 3: Slow Cook
- Cover the crockpot and cook on low for 8 hours until the meat is tender.
- Once cooked, remove the roast from the crockpot and shred it using two forks.
- Discard any excess fat from the meat.
Step 4: Add Extra Flavor
- Mix in a little more Arby’s sauce to the shredded meat for added moisture and flavor.
Step 5: Assemble the Sandwiches
- Preheat your oven’s broiler while preparing your sandwiches.
- Arrange onion buns on a sheet pan.
- Scoop a generous amount of shredded beef onto each bottom bun.
- Top with onions from the crockpot, additional Arby’s sauce, and cheddar cheese slices.
Step 6: Broil & Serve
- Place sandwiches under the broiler until cheese melts and buns are toasted (about 2-3 minutes).
- Remove from oven, add Horsey sauce if desired, then serve hot!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Making Crockpot Shredded Beef and Cheddar Sandwiches can be easy, but there are a few common mistakes to watch out for.
- Not seasoning properly: Failing to season the meat well can lead to bland sandwiches. Use salt, pepper, and spices generously for flavor.
- Skipping the searing: Searing the roast before adding it to the crockpot enhances flavor. Don’t skip this step; it makes a big difference!
- Overcooking or undercooking: Cooking for too long can dry out the meat, while undercooking might leave it tough. Stick to the recommended cooking time.
- Ignoring the fat: Not removing excess fat after shredding can make your sandwiches greasy. Be sure to discard any large pieces of fat for a better texture.
- Choosing the wrong buns: Using low-quality buns can ruin your sandwich experience. Opt for fresh, sturdy onion buns that can hold up against the filling.
Refrigerator Storage
-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
- Keep your shredded beef separate from the buns until ready to serve.
Freezing Crockpot Shredded Beef and Cheddar Sandwiches
- Freeze shredded beef in airtight containers or freezer bags for up to 3 months.
- Allow it to cool completely before freezing to prevent ice crystals.
Reheating Crockpot Shredded Beef and Cheddar Sandwiches
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C). Place sandwiches on a baking sheet and heat until warm and cheese is melted.
- Microwave: Heat individual portions on medium power for 1-2 minutes or until warmed through.
- Stovetop: Warm shredded beef in a skillet over medium heat until heated thoroughly.
